Advance Tickets

A single ticket for one journey leaving at a specific date and time.

The rule is: the sooner you book the cheaper they are. Usually the cheapest, but least flexible.

Advance fares from Kew Bridge to Llangadog start from as little as £29.50

Off-Peak & Super Off-Peak Tickets

Offering greater flexibility than Advances, Off-Peak tickets offer travel during less busy times of day trading off more flexibility in the Off-Peak windows but for still discounted fares.

Off Peak fares from Kew Bridge to Llangadog start from £102.50 one way, or £103.50 return

Anytime Tickets

Anytime tickets are fully flexible allowing travel at any time of the day. Brilliant if you don’t want the pressure of clock watching, returning when you want

Anytime fares from Kew Bridge to Llangadog are available for £149.50 one way, or £299.00 return

Facilities at Kew Bridge Station

Kew Bridge Station, while lacking the traditional ticket office, provides ample means for travelers to purchase and collect their tickets from the available machines at the station. However, travelers requiring accessible ticket machines will alas not find them here. Fortunately, for those who have purchased tickets online, these can conveniently be collected from the station's ticket machines located on site.

Travelers with queries or in need of assistance can rely on help points scattered around the station. Although there are no staff members on-site to offer personal help, passengers can contact the customer service line at 0345 6000 650 for support. CCTV cameras ensure that the station remains safe and secure.

Accessibility Considerations

When it comes to accessibility, Kew Bridge Station falls short with no step-free access, making it challenging for those with mobility impairments. However, assistance is provided by the onboard guard when boarding or alighting trains. Unfortunately, there are no accessible facilities such as toilets or staff help for those who might need it.

Exploring Llangadog Station

If you find yourself nestled in the central landscapes of Wales, Llangadog train station offers an idyllic, albeit simple, gateway for your travels. This station is a part of the Heart of Wales Line and serves the quaint village of Llangadog in Carmarthenshire. It's perfect for those seeking a peaceful start to their journeys, away from the bustling crowds of larger stations.

Facilities at Llangadog Station

Llangadog station embodies simplicity. While it lacks many of the amenities you might expect elsewhere—it doesn't have a ticket office, ticket machines, or even a waiting room—it’s perfectly equipped for those who value ease and accessibility. There's step-free access throughout the entire station, making it convenient for all travelers. And if you're planning to purchase your ticket, it's best to do so online beforehand, as there's no facility for ticket collection onsite.

Customer support at the station is limited but available through a dedicated helpline. Screens that display departure and arrival information help keep passengers informed. Moreover, the installation of an induction loop ensures those with hearing impairments are supported. However, for any specific accessibility concerns or to request travel assistance, travelers are encouraged to book through Passenger Assist.
